Chapter 43: She said she was sorry.



Heaven and Dominic’s first morning together wasn’t a wonderful memory to look back on. Their breakfast at that time was divorced, and Heaven ended up fainting. The second morning wasn’t any better because she signed the divorce papers and then Old Madam Zhu fainted.

The third one wasn’t so bad.

Heaven pressed her lips into a thin line, gazing at her husband sitting on the head seat. She was on his right, having a meal together.

’What a morning,’ she thought, smiling as she shifted her focus to her plate. ’So peaceful... so gold.’

Peace dominated her face, enjoying her breakfast. Although she wasn’t confident her marriage was saved, this peace made her feel she was making progress. Fortunately, Dominic was a man of his word and he was quite laid back, giving her a chance to show her sincerity.

He was truly a generous man — not only in terms of material things but also generous in other areas.

As Heaven enjoyed her meal, Dominic peeked at her. He immediately caught the subtle smile plastered on her as if she woke up on the right side of the bed.

Dominic cocked his head to the side, unable to stop himself from comparing Heaven to how she was back then. Looking back, Heaven was always gloomy. Her face was always dark, and she always looked exhausted. Right now, it was the complete opposite.

Even her aura was bright, displaying how pretty her features were.

’What a morning.’ Dominic peeled his eyes away from her, enjoying his breakfast in peace.

Perhaps it was her mood that affected his mood. Or maybe how their morning started. Either way, this sort of mood in the mansion was rare. Thus, they enjoyed it throughout.
